THE IMPACT OF TEAM TEACHING ON STUDENT ACHIEVEMENT AND PERCEPTIONS IN AVIATION VOCATIONAL SCHOOLS Rochmawati, Laila; Sylvia, Tiara; Diriyanti Novalina , Susi

Abstract

This research highlights the significance of collaborative teaching in addressing the diverse learning challenges faced by cadets, as statistical analysis indicates that team teaching strategies can significantly enhance English learning outcomes compared to traditional methods, thus supporting the educational rights of all students. The research aims to investigate the differences in academic performance between students taught using team-teaching strategies and traditional teaching methods in vocational aviation schools, employing a quantitative ex post facto comparative analysis to measure the impact of these teaching strategies on English learning outcomes, supported by statistical data from Polytechnic Penerbangan Surabaya and Polytechnic Penerbangan Medan. Our findings indicate a statistically significant difference in academic performance, with team teaching students achieving higher average scores (M = 85.4, SD = 3.2) compared to traditional teaching students (M = 78.6, SD = 4.1), p < 0.05. The collaborative nature of team teaching promotes professional development among educators, leading to improved instructional strategies and teaching quality. Educators are encouraged to adopt team teaching strategies to enhance student engagement and learning outcomes, as evidence demonstrates their effectiveness in fostering a more inclusive and supportive educational environment.
The Efficacy of Blended Learning in Enhancing Oral Proficiency in Aviation School: An In-depth Investigation Tiara Sylvia; Laila Rochmawati; Susi Diriyanti Novalina

Abstract

Blended learning has been identified as a highly promising instructional approachwithin vocational education institutions. The objective of this study is to examine the disparities in speaking skills learning strategies between traditional (face-to-face) instruction and blended learning. Additionally, the study seeks to ascertain the impact of these learning strategies on students' speaking abilities in both traditionaland blended learning environments. The present study employs a quantitativeresearch approach, utilizing an experimental design. The sample for this studycomprised 120 participants, 24 participants representing Politeknik PenerbanganMedan and 96 participants representing Politeknik Penerbangan Surabaya. Theresults of this study suggest that the mere adoption of technology and the removalof the traditional classroom setting do not suffice in establishing an optimal learningenvironment for individuals learning a second or foreign language. Nevertheless,there exists a considerable opportunity to amalgamate conventional educationalsettings with contemporary technological advancements in order to enhancestudents' academic achievements across various abilities and sub-skills, with aparticular emphasis on oral communication proficiency. Based on the resultsobtained from the study, it is possible to draw the following conclusions: 1) Astatistically significant disparity exists in the proficiency of English speaking skillswhen employing the blended learning approach. 2) A statistically significantdiscrepancy is observed in the proficiency of English speaking skills for theexperimental group, thereby corroborating the efficacy of post-implementationlearning strategies. HIGHLIGHTS : The experimental group demonstrated significant improvements in various aspects of speaking skills,leading to a notable increase in mean speaking ability scores from pre-test to post-test, indicating anoverall enhancement of 11.80%. Conversely, the control group showed minimal improvements,reflecting a minor increase in pre-test to post-test scores. The ANOVA test results revealed no statistically significant difference in the mean initial ability scorebetween participants exposed to blended learning techniques and those receiving traditional methodsfor the pretest. However, for the posttest, a significant difference was observed, suggesting thatblended learning approaches significantly enhanced final ability scores compared to traditionalmethods. Blended learning, facilitated by multimedia sources like E-Module Aviation Speaking PreparationTest, creates a conducive learning environment and improves independent learning strategies,ultimately enhancing students&#39; speaking achievements. Incorporating blended learning approaches in language education can lead to better learning outcomes and enhanced language proficiency, supportedby previous research demonstrating the benefits of blended learning over face-to-face teaching.Providing online resources can add value to students and improve their performance, particularly inspeaking lessons tailored to meet students&#39; needs and interests.
Communicative Language Teaching in Aviation Vocational College Context: The Effect of Students’ Learning Perception and Attitude on Their EFL Learning Performance Rochmawati, Laila; Sylvia, Tiara; Kusumayati, Lusiana Dewi; Silvia, Maulana Anifa

Abstract

This study examines the effect of learning perception and attitude on students' learning performance while implementing communicative language teaching (CLT) in a vocational college. The quantitative study used a survey research method with a cross-sectional design. 270 students participated in the study selected using a voluntarily random sampling technique. These research respondents were among those who had completed intermediate English classes with the amplification of the CLT method. Data were collected using a questionnaire with a four-point Likert's scaling method from very disagree (1) to very agree (4) (α = 0.843). The obtained data were analyzed using ANOVA with the assistance of IBM SPSS 25. Results showed a significant effect of learning perception (β = .890; F = 1018.849; p = 0.000) and attitude on students’ learning performance (β = .850; F = 698.468; p = 0.000). Among the two, learning attitude had been the more influential factor in students' learning performance during the implementation of CLT. This study suggested that CLT could be a catalyst for learning perception and attitude to elevate students' learning performance in the context of EFL teaching in vocational college.
PELATIHAN AVIATION ENGLISH DAN PENGUKURAN MINAT BAKAT SISWA DI SMK PENERBANGAN ANGKASA NASIONAL (SPAN) MEDAN Sylvia, Tiara

Abstract

Pelatihan Bahasa Inggris penerbangan (Aviation English) dan Pengukuran Minat Bakat diberikan di SMK Penerbangan Angkasa Nasional (SPAN) Medan dengan tujuan untuk memberikan pengetahuan dan pemahaman Bahasa Inggris yang digunakan dalam dunia penerbangan serta mengukur minat bakat siswa untuk membantu mengarahkan siswa dalam mengetahui minat yang sesuai dengan bakatnya. Pelatihan dilakukan secara tatap muka dan melibatkan metode yang atraktif dan interaktif dalam penyampaian materi. Evaluasi pelatihan dilakukan melalui pretest, posttest, dan kuesioner untuk mengukur keberhasilan pelatihan. Hasil evaluasi menunjukkan bahwa peserta pelatihan dapat menerima materi dengan baik. Hal ini terbukti dari peningkatan pemahaman peserta sebesar 9,75% antara nilai pretest dan posttest. Kuesioner mengenai penyelenggaraan pelatihan mendapatkan nilai 4,225 dalam kategori sangat baik. Dengan demikian dapat disimpulkan bahwa pelatihan Aviation English dan Pengukuran Minat Bakat di SMK Penerbangan Angkasa Nasional (SPAN) Medan mampu memberikan pemahaman yang baik dan dampak positif kepada pesertanya.
